Understanding Emergency Board Up Solutions
Emergency board up involves temporarily covering windows, doors, and other openings with sturdy products to protect versus more damage. The primary objectives consist of:
- Preventing Additional Damage: Keeping the aspects and looters out.
- Enhancing Safety: Reducing the risk of injury from sharp glass or particles.
- Protecting the Property: Minimizing vulnerabilities to theft or vandalism.

Selecting the Right Materials
When carrying out an emergency board up, picking suitable materials is crucial for guaranteeing ideal protection. The most common materials used consist of:
- Plywood: Durable and cost-efficient, plywood sheets are commonly utilized for covering doors and windows. Generally 1/2 to 3/4 inches thick, they provide excellent strength and are commonly readily available.
- OSB (Oriented Strand Board): OSB is comparable to plywood but is often cheaper. While it may not hold up also throughout extreme weather, it serves as a temporary solution.
- Metal Sheets: For more severe situations, utilizing metal sheets offers remarkable strength against both natural elements and possible intruders. Nevertheless, they can be more pricey and might require specialized equipment for setup.
- Plastic Board/ Lexan: For minimal disruption to aesthetic appeals, polycarbonate sheets can be made use of. Though they are transparent and can keep exposure, they aren't as sturdy as plywood or metal.
Secret Steps for Effective Board Up
Executing a successful board-up needs following particular actions. Here's an easy breakdown:
- Assess the Damage: Determine the level of the damage and identify susceptible openings.
- Gather Materials: Depending on the evaluation, collect suitable products (plywood, screws, and so on).
- Measure and Cut: Measure the openings properly and cut the sheets to fit safely.
- Secure Properly: Use durable screws or nails to connect the boards, guaranteeing they are strongly in place.
- Inspect and Maintain: Post-installation, regularly examine the boards for loose fittings or use.

Frequently Asked Questions About Emergency Board Up Solutions
Q1: How quickly can a board up service respond?
A: Many emergency board up services provide rapid response times, typically readily available 24/7 for immediate situations. Emergency Property Protection 's a good idea to get in touch with local services ahead of time during high-risk seasons.
Q2: Are board ups long-term?
A: No, emergency board ups are intended to be temporary solutions. Professional services will normally advise on restoration and irreversible repairs following the board-up process.
Q3: Will insurance cover the cost of emergency board-ups?
A: Most homeowners' insurance coverage policies cover emergency mitigation costs, including board-ups. Nevertheless, it's important to get in touch with the insurance coverage company to confirm coverage information and treatments.
Q4: Can I board up windows myself?
A: Yes, property owners can board up windows themselves, but employing professionals is recommended for security and effectiveness, particularly in high-stress scenarios.
